Trailer: Sienna Miller and Diego Luna navigate the afterlife in ‘Wander Darkly’

Lionsgate has shared a brand new trailer for Tara Miele’s Wander Darkly, which premiered at Sundance earlier this year and hits AFI FEST this week.
In Wander Darkly, a traumatic accident leaves a couple, Adrienne (Sienna Miller) and Matteo (Diego Luna), in a surreal state of being that takes them on a disorienting journey through the duality of their shared moments. By reliving fond recollections from the beginning of their romance while also navigating the overwhelming truths of their present, they must rediscover the love that truly binds them together.
Written and directed by Tara Miele, Wander Darkly presents a new perspective on the delicate nature of relationships with this emotionally moving story about a couple who must reflect on their past in order to face their uncertain future.
The film also stars Beth Grant, Aimee Carrero, Tory Kittles and Vanessa Bayer. It is produced by Lynette Howell Taylor, Samantha Housman, Shivani Rawat and Monica Levinson.
Lionsgate will release Wander Darkly in select theaters and on demand December 11.
